The IBM Power8 System Backplane serves as a central hub within specific IBM Power8 server models, facilitating communication between processor cards, memory modules, and other internal components. Often found in enterprise data centers, this backplane is built to maintain stable and high-speed connections crucial for demanding computing tasks. Key Features
Typically deployed within mid to large-scale IBM Power8 servers, the backplane plays a vital role in sustaining system reliability and efficiency. Its design helps keep critical operations running smoothly, making it essential for organizations relying on IBM Power systems for their computing needs. |
